Trigestrel Used To Skip The Placebo Pills

I used the trigestrel to skip the placebo pills cz I didn't wanna menstruate I did this once, I just skipped them and started a new pack now on the new pack I didn't get my period it's just spottings and dark marks as if I will menstruate but I never!! and I finished 2 packs already. I thought I would get my period once I started taking the placebo pills again...should I be concerned?

Hi Kat! So, u just recently started on the pill? Am I correct? Sometimes, when u first start birth control pills, your menstrual cycle can b off. Due 2 the hormones in the pill. It's normal 4 women 2 spot or have discharge. Some women never really get a regular period on the pill. But, do b careful, because the pill isn't 100 percent. And, if u r worried about this, call your doctor.
